In the summer of 2024, Charlottesville’s Bellair Farm — a historic local farm with a focus on sustainable agriculture and community connection — was approved for a $100,000 grant from the U.S. Department of Agriculture (USDA).
In anticipation of the grant, the farm’s owners increased worker wages and expanded benefits like overtime pay and sick leave, Farm Manager Michelle McKenzie told Charlottesville Tomorrow.
But months later, a federal funding change upended those plans, leaving the farm uncertain whether the money would materialize…
